by Ebenezer Weaver Peirce (Author)
Indian History, Biography And Genealogy: Pertaining To The Good Sachem Massasoit Of The Wampanoag Tribe, And His Descendants is a book written by Ebenezer Weaver Peirce in 1878. The book is a comprehensive account of the life and lineage of Massasoit, the famous sachem of the Wampanoag tribe, and his descendants. Peirce delves into the history of the Wampanoag tribe, their way of life, and the interactions they had with the early European settlers. The book also includes detailed biographical information about Massasoit, his family, and his role in the early history of the United States. The author draws upon a variety of sources, including historical documents, oral traditions, and genealogical records, to provide a complete and accurate account of Massasoit's life and legacy.
